Factors to Consider When Choosing a Trading Site
Before selecting a trading platform, evaluate several key factors to ensure it aligns with your trading goals and provides a secure environment.
Security and Regulation
Choose platforms that are regulated by reputable authorities. Look for features like two-factor authentication, encryption, and secure login processes to protect your funds and personal information.
User Interface and Experience
An intuitive and easy-to-navigate interface is crucial for effective trading. Test the platform on your Android device to ensure it functions smoothly and is user-friendly.
Trading Tools and Features
Look for platforms that offer essential tools such as real-time charts, technical analysis, news feeds, and risk management features. Advanced traders may seek additional options like algorithmic trading or custom indicators.
Fees and Commissions
Compare the fee structures of different sites, including spreads, commissions, and withdrawal fees. Lower costs can significantly impact your profitability over time.
Customer Support
Accessible and responsive customer support is vital. Check if the platform offers live chat, email, or phone support, and read reviews about their responsiveness and helpfulness.
Popular Trading Sites for Android Users
- MetaTrader 4 and 5: Widely used for forex and CFD trading, with robust mobile apps.
- eToro: Known for social trading features and user-friendly interface.
- Robinhood: Offers commission-free trading with a simple app design.
- IG: Provides extensive trading tools and educational resources.
- Plus500: Easy-to-use platform with a wide range of assets.
Tips for Safe and Effective Mobile Trading
To maximize your trading success on Android devices, follow these tips:
- Use strong, unique passwords for your trading accounts.
- Enable two-factor authentication wherever possible.
- Keep your device’s software and trading app updated.
- Be cautious of phishing scams and suspicious links.
- Start with a demo account to practice before risking real money.
